import sys
20
from random import choice, gauss
21
22
from gvmtools.helper import generate_random_ips
23
24
25
def check_args(args):
26
    len_args = len(args.script) - 1
27
    if len_args < 2:
28
        message = """
29
        This script generates random task data and feeds it to\
30
    a desired GSM
31
        It needs two parameters after the script name.
32
33
        1. <host_number> -- number of dummy hosts to select from
34
        2. <number>      -- number of targets to be generated
35
36
        In addition, if you would like for the number of targets generated
37
    to be randomized on a Gaussian distribution, add 'with-gauss'
38
39
        Example:
40
            $ gvm-script --gmp-username name --gmp-password pass \
41
    ssh --hostname <gsm> scripts/gen-random-targets.gmp.py 3 40 with-gauss
42
        """
43
        print(message)
44
        sys.exit()
45
46
47
def generate(gmp, args, n_targets, n_ips):
48
    ips = generate_random_ips(n_ips)
49
50
    if 'with-gauss' in args.script:
51
        n_targets = int(gauss(n_targets, 2))
52
53
    for i in range(n_targets):
54
        host_ip = choice(ips)
55
        index = '{{0:0>{}}}'.format(len(str(n_targets)))
56
        name = 'Target_{}'.format(index.format(i + 1))
57
58
        gmp.create_target(name=name, make_unique=True, hosts=[host_ip])
59
60
61
def main(gmp, args):
62
    # pylint: disable=undefined-variable
63
64
    check_args(args)
65
66
    host_number = int(args.script[1])
67
    number_targets = int(args.script[2])
68
69
    print('Generating random targets...')
70
71
    generate(gmp, args, number_targets, host_number)
72
73
74
if __name__ == '__gmp__':
75
    main(gmp, args)
